<title>p5-Linux-Inotify2: update to 2.2</title>

<content type='text'>
2.2 Mon Dec  9 04:09:05 CET 2019
	- define IN_EXCL_UNLINK to 0 if it is missing, for the benefit of
          antique systems that lack this symbol.

2.1  Fri Oct 26 03:16:03 CEST 2018
	- damn, left debugging code not caught by tests (reported by losyme).

2.0  Thu Oct 25 03:19:08 CEST 2018
	- fix poll and read documentation w.r.t. errors - this changes the
          documented API, but is how the module has always behaved.
	- mention https://lwn.net/Articles/605128/ in the docs.
	- new on_overflow callback, called for overflow events.
        - new -&gt;broadcast method that calls all watchers with some event.
        - automatically broadcast overflow events to all watchers by default.
	- read now returns all events (except ignored ones), not just ones
          it has registered watchers for (e.g. overflow events).
	- reduced dependencies (Mike Pomraning).
        - add IN_EXCL_UNLINK flag.
        - more efficient constant initialisation.</content>
